Discover the Anglo-Zulu War history at Fort Amiel Museum, then explore the vibrant Newcastle Mall for shopping and local cuisine. Outdoor enthusiasts can hike scenic trails in the nearby Chelmsford Nature Reserve or visit the impressive Ncandu Falls in the Drakensberg foothills.

Best time to go to Newcastle

The best time to visit Newcastle is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. January is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. June and July are its coolest month on average. At the time of July,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January68.0°F (20.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
February67.5°F (19.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
March65.5°F (18.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
April60.3°F (15.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May55.9°F (13.3°C)No RainSunnySlightly LowSlightly High
June51.1°F (10.6°C)No RainSunnySlightly LowAverage
July51.1°F (10.6°C)No RainSunnyAverageAverage
August56.5°F (13.6°C)No RainSun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
September63.3°F (17.4°C)No RainSun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
October64.9°F (18.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
November66.6°F (19.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
December67.8°F (19.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High

What's the seasonal weather in Newcastle?

The hottest months are usually December and January, with an average temperature of 20°C, while the coldest months are July and June, with an average of 12°C. Average annual precipitation for Newcastle is 904 mm.
